Foros del Web » Programación » .NET »

decimales con 2 puntos

Estas en el tema de decimales con 2 puntos en el foro de .NET en Foros del Web. Hola tengo un campo valor_cuota del tipo decimal(20,0) en sql server 2005. Cuando calculo el valor me tira error porque la longitud es demasiado largo. ...
  #1 (permalink)  
Antiguo 27/05/2009, 21:37
Avatar de fechasoru  
Fecha de Ingreso: diciembre-2008
Mensajes: 149
Antigüedad: 5 años, 9 meses
Puntos: 0
decimales con 2 puntos

Hola tengo un campo valor_cuota del tipo decimal(20,0) en sql server 2005.

Cuando calculo el valor me tira error porque la longitud es demasiado largo.

Como hacer que para en una division de dos variables decimales el resultado sea con 2 puntos decimales.

En realidad lo que necesito es truncar los digitos depues del punto decimal , solo necesitos 2 digitos ya que es un importe de venta.

ej: del calculo

valor_cuota=63,33333333333333333333333333333333333 3333333333333
necesito solo

valor_cuota=63,33 ya que si quiero grabar en la base de datos el anterior me tira error por superar la longitud.

nose si abra algun metodo en la clase Decimal.

Última edición por fechasoru; 27/05/2009 a las 21:58
  #2 (permalink)  
Antiguo 28/05/2009, 00:41
 
Fecha de Ingreso: enero-2008
Mensajes: 268
Antigüedad: 6 años, 9 meses
Puntos: 11
Respuesta: decimales con 2 puntos

Format(CDec(txtTotal.text), "0:0")



..... hay que buscar un poquito en google

Última edición por javi_cassi; 28/05/2009 a las 00:48
  #3 (permalink)  
Antiguo 28/05/2009, 05:19
 
Fecha de Ingreso: junio-2008
Ubicación: Valencia
Mensajes: 152
Antigüedad: 6 años, 3 meses
Puntos: 3
Respuesta: decimales con 2 puntos

Tambien puedes utilizar :
Math.Round(num, 2)

Aunque esta funcion redondea.

Espero te sirva
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 06:24.
SEO by vBSEO 3.3.2